The jury in the Lauren Pilkington-Smith murder trial has heard of the horrifying moment the 10-year-old's bloodstained body was found hidden under leaves by her grandfather.
On day three of the trial at Liverpool Crown Court, a statement from Ken Pilkington detailed how he searched for his missing granddaughter in the early hours of Friday, July 8.
Shortly after 2am, he wandered the dark streets around Twist Lane and into woodland off Sanderson Street with his torch to guide him. He searched around the footpaths leading towards the canal and spotted Lauren's tracksuit bottoms.
Her body was covered by a mound of leaves from her knees up and she was lying on her side in a foetal position.
He brushed the leaves from her face and removed a sock from her mouth, hoping that she would gasp for air, but she was lifeless.
Mr Pilkington, deeply in shock, stumbled back towards Sanderson Street.
He could't find any police officers who were also searching for Lauren and shouted repeatedly for help until officers arrived.
The jury was told that Kieron Smith, the 18-year-old accused of murdering Lauren, has
Asperger's Syndrome. Smith's mother, Sonia Dooney, was in Turkey when Lauren was murdered and his elder step-sister Angela Dooney was staying with him.
A 12-year-old boy, who can't be named for legal reasons, told the court Lauren had complained of a man watching her on two separate occasions in the week of her murder.
She had also complained of a man watching her on the canal on the night of her disappearance.

As we in the UK have an adversial trial system, the prosecution will down-play any possible bearing that ASD might have on the alleged murder, since it is their role to apportion the maximum wilful and purposive intent to kill.
The defence, by contrast, will certainly make the most of his ASD - firstly to explain away, if needed, any inconsistencies and oddities in the defendent's account of himself and his actions, and secondly as mitigation and diminishment of responsibility if he is found guilty.
Either way, we are sure to hear lots more about it all.
